Renault approaching last races "as a mini championship"

Renault team principal Cyril Abiteboul has acknowledged that the last four races of the season will be "like a mini championship" for the French team, as they're on the brink of losing out on fourth place in the constructors' championship. In the first half of the season, Renault looked the clear favourite for the 'best of the rest' title, which is to end fourth in the constructors' championship and/or seventh in the drivers' championship. This is because the top three teams, Red Bull, Ferrari and Mercedes are so much quicker than the rest of the field that they're in a battle of their own.
